TLC Dialogue Field

Transform hairdye waste into wearable conversation

TLC Dialogue Field transforms discarded hair dye aluminum packaging into upcycled wall art installations (60 shimmering gold pieces imprinted with styling tools) and wearable brooches. This icebreaker art is for eco-conscious individuals, aiming to reduce landfill waste and promote recycling by sparking environmental conversations and social interaction. Using free aluminum sheets as a base material reduces waste and adds color to interior spaces.

With over 30 years as Artistic Director at Mandarin Oriental Hong Kong, I champion sustainability in the salon industry . T·L·C letters are intentionally highlighted using beige aluminium sheets. Their arrangement forms the Chinese character "正" (zhèng), representing integrity and noble spirit. The circular aluminum elements evoke a gleaming golden sun, radiating warmth and energy—capturing the very essence of the T·L·C Dialogue Field. Transformed into wearable brooches, this upcycled vision travels with you like sunlight and courage, carrying its spirit forward into everyday conversations.

Tracy Hui With over 30 years of experience as a hair stylist, Tracy has worked in some of the best hair salons in Hong Kong. She is known for delivering salon-worthy results for her clients and specialises in highlights, dimensional hair cutting, colouring and styling for special occasions. Tracy Hui also is a conceptual ceramic artist, she has participated exhibitions in Hong Kong and Milan.
